The Unspoken Power of a Salute: Shubman Gill, Family, and the Human Side of Cricket

There’s something profoundly moving about a simple gesture, especially when it happens in the high-stakes world of professional sports. Recently, a video of Shubman Gill saluting his father, Lakhwinder Singh, ahead of the GT vs RR IPL 2026 match went viral, and it’s not hard to see why. In a sport where every run, wicket, and strategy is scrutinized, this moment stood out—not because it was dramatic, but because it was so disarmingly human.

The Match That Followed: When Emotion Meets Execution

Gill’s performance in the match—a blistering 84 off 44 balls—raises a deeper question: Does emotional grounding translate into on-field success? From my perspective, it absolutely does. The mental clarity required to execute such a knock doesn’t come from technical drills alone; it’s often rooted in a sense of purpose. Gill’s salute to his father could have been the emotional anchor he needed to play with freedom and focus.

One thing that immediately stands out is how his innings mirrored the energy of that pre-match moment. The partnership with Sai Sudharsan, the explosive boundaries, the calculated risks—it all felt like an extension of the confidence he carried onto the field.
